## TumbleVault 1.9 — Changed Defaults

Locker access codes in TumbleVault now expire after 15 minutes instead of 60, and the pickup flow requires a fresh code per door open. Support tickets about stale codes should drop accordingly. The mobile app handles regeneration automatically; kiosk users must re-scan. The access service currently runs with the following configuration:

config for hawip-bahop:
[fendor]
host = fendor.paliqworks.corp
user = fendor_svc
database = fendor_prod

## Building Access — Spares Room (Hullbrook Annex)

Contractors: the spare hardware room is down the east corridor on the ground floor, third door on the left. Sign in at the front desk first and grab a visitor lanyard. Anything you take out, jot it in the blue logbook — yes, even the little stuff. The door self-locks, so don't wedge it. To get in, punch in the code below.

staff pass of hagug-taguf = bdg-HJ-9

Subject: DR drill — Fernhollow transcode farm, Thursday

Team, Thursday's drill simulates total loss of the Fernhollow transcoding farm. On-call will fail traffic to the Marrow Creek standby cluster, verify queued jobs replay, and confirm output checksums match. Expect roughly 40 minutes of degraded throughput. Don't page the media team unless replay fails twice. The standby cluster's recovery console is sealed; unseal it at drill start using the passphrase below.

recovery phrase for tafop-tagef: casdor-ulair-norys-druion-sorius-jorael-ralwyn